The museum's courtyard is transformed into a bathhouse modeled after medieval designs. The bathing experience is accompanied by cupping and Kneipp treatments, live music from the university of applied sciences, and, of course, the Badebeizli.
Lunchtime at the Bathhouse: Bathing Week 2026 – July 1–4, 2026
Join us as we step back in time to when our building, “Zum Sessel,” housed a medieval bathhouse. Relax with a herbal bath in a wooden tub, treat yourself to a cupping massage, or let the Kneipp Association of Basel introduce you to the art of Kneipp therapy. In our bathhouse café, you’ll be treated to culinary delights, while live Renaissance music provides auditory enjoyment.
